...many feel an eerie stillness looking out over the still water surrounded by the evergreen box trees. Legend has it that this is due to the fate of a woodcutter's daughter who was surprised by a nobleman on a horse as she bathed in the pool. Having failed to lure her to the bank, he rode his horse into the water and caused the girl to move out to deeper water where she drowned. When the woodcutter returned and found her body, he also found the nobleman's hat floating on the water. It bore the crest of none other than Prince John! What unique natural features can I find at the lakes near Ewhurst?

The region boasts several unique natural features. Silent Pool is a stunning natural pool with exceptionally clear, turquoise water. Vann Lake Nature Reserve is renowned for its diverse fungi, with over 900 recorded species, and is a haven for birdwatching. Additionally, Coverwood Lakes, a private estate, features natural springs feeding a bog garden with moisture-loving plants like Gunnera Manicata.

Are there opportunities for wildlife spotting near Ewhurst's lakes?

Yes, Vann Lake Nature Reserve is an excellent spot for wildlife enthusiasts. Over 100 bird species, including kingfishers and lesser spotted woodpeckers, have been sighted there. It's also home to numerous dragonfly and damselfly species. The natural springs and diverse plant life at Coverwood Lakes also attract various local fauna.

What historical significance do the lakes around Ewhurst hold?

Friday Street Mill Pond is a notable historical site, as it once powered a hammer mill until the eighteenth century. This connection to the area's industrial past adds a layer of historical interest to its natural beauty.
